Altaf appeals to leadership for countrymen stranded in Yemen
LONDON: Mutahida Qaumi Movement (MQM) chief Altaf Hussain appealed to the military and political leadership of the country on Saturday, to take measures on war-footing to bring home the Pakistanis stranded in Yemen.
Hussain further added that Pakistanis stranded in Yemen are appealing to Pakistani leaders to help them.
